Summary

Arch Capital Group Ltd. (ACGL) announced a significant change in its Board of Directors composition with the appointment of two new Class II directors, Dan Houston and Neal Triplett, effective August 27, 2024. This strategic move could indicate a broader effort to enhance board expertise and governance. Both appointees are entitled to the standard compensation for non-employee directors, consisting of cash and equity, aligning their interests with shareholders. Investors should note that neither Mr. Houston nor Mr. Triplett are involved in any related-party transactions or undisclosed arrangements with ACGL. Their appointments are straightforward and do not appear to be tied to any special compensation packages beyond the standard director remuneration. The company has also filed a press release detailing these appointments, which is incorporated by reference into this report.
